Transaction 2a639504c7671999922d6bd7814986c18d5490bd91c4215df5e0dae7fd2bc61e
1 Input
1 Output
-
2a639504c7671999922d6bd7814986c18d5490bd91c4215df5e0dae7fd2bc61e:0
- value
- 5896591
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8d56cc715912bec246d0e7f8648f50a75d0c143
- address
- bc1qmr2ke3c4jy47cfrdpelcvj84pf6aps2rh8e369